Secondary School General Cover Teacher – South West London
Flexible Work | Day-to-Day & Long-Term Opportunities | Immediate Start Available
We are working closely with a number of secondary schools across South West London who are looking to appoint reliable and confident General Cover Teachers to provide classroom supervision and support across a range of subjects. This role is ideal for qualified teachers, ECTs, or experienced cover staff seeking flexible work or longer-term opportunities within secondary education.
Role Details
- Position: General Cover Teacher (Secondary)
- Location: South West London (including Wandsworth, Merton, Lambeth, Kingston and surrounding areas)
- Working Pattern: Flexible – day-to-day, short-term and long-term cover available
- Start Date: ASAP
- Type: Full-time or part-time options available
Responsibilities
- Delivering pre-set lesson plans across a variety of subjects
- Managing classroom behaviour in line with school policies
- Ensuring a positive and productive learning environment
- Supporting students across KS3 & KS4 (KS5 experience desirable but not essential)
- Taking attendance and following safeguarding procedures
- Providing feedback to departments where required
Candidate Requirements
- Experience working in a secondary school setting
- Qualified Teacher Status (QTS), ECTs or experienced cover supervisors welcomed
- Strong classroom and behaviour-management skills
- Confident engaging with students across KS3–KS4
- Professional, reliable and adaptable
- Ability to commute to schools across South West London

Teaching Personnel is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children. We undertake safeguarding checks on all workers in accordance with DfE statutory guidance ‘Keeping Children Safe in Education’ this may also include an online search as part of our due diligence on shortlisted applicants. We offer all our registered candidates FREE child protection and prevent duty training. All candidates must undertake or have undertaken a valid en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check. How to prepare for a job interview at Teaching Personnel
✨Know the Role Inside Out
Before your interview, make sure you thoroughly understand the responsibilities of a General Cover Teacher. Familiarise yourself with the key tasks like delivering lesson plans and managing classroom behaviour.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and show that you're genuinely interested in the position.
✨Showcase Your Flexibility
Since this role offers flexible working patterns, be prepared to discuss your availability and willingness to adapt. Highlight any previous experiences where you've successfully managed different subjects or worked in various school environments. This will reassure them that you can handle the unpredictability of cover teaching.
✨Engage with Behaviour Management Strategies
Classroom management is crucial for a General Cover Teacher. Be ready to share specific strategies you've used in the past to maintain a positive learning environment. Discuss how you would handle challenging situations and ensure that students remain engaged and focused.
✨Prepare Questions for Them
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the schools you'll be covering for, their policies on behaviour management, and how they support their cover staff. This shows that you're proactive and genuinely interested in being part of their team.
